FG to complete Greater Dutse Water supply Project in 2024

From Mika’il Tsoho, Dutse

The team of federal Ministry of Water Resources arrived Jigawa state with aims to supervise the greater Dutse Water supply Project for continuation.

The professional team led by Deputy Director Urban water supply and Sanitation, engineer Abu Hassan announced the move when the team paid a courtesy visit to state governor on Tuesday at government house Dutse.

He explained that, the team is in Jigawa to represent honourable Minister Federal ministry of water resources engineer professor Joseph Terlumun Utsev on two major issues.

The deputy director said, the first purpose of the visit is to paid visit to the governor and to request his permission to interact with his professional team and look at designs already made for the project at state level.

Engineer Abu Hassan maintained that, the team will also look at proposed water supply sources and existing facilities with view of improving on it after gathering all the needed information and estimated cost and design a report which will be submitted to minister.

“The letter was written to federal Ministry of Water resources for the inclusion of Greater Dutse Water supply Project in the year 2024 proposed budget, and the request was granted by the honourable Minister, therefore we are delight to inform you that the project is inline items of federal Ministry of Water resources 2024budget”, he said.

While responding to the team, governor Umar Namadi thanks federal Ministry of Water resources for including the project into their 2024 budget adding that provision of adequate water supply in Dutse capital is of the major target of his administration.

“We have being doing our best to get additional funds for the project as we achieved a milestone, I personally meet president Bola Ahmed Tinubu on the issue, and remind him that, Dutse Water supply Project is one of his campaign promises to late emir of Dutse, the president acknowledged and asked me to write a request letter which I did and I’m sure it will be another source of finding the project” ,The governor said.
